One tip before you go........ turn on your fridge at least 12 hours (preferable 24 hrs) prior to leaving and stalking it with your perishables. The fridge takes this long to cool adequately.
I assume you have tried out all of your systems to make sure they are functioning -- water pump, fridge, A/C, hot water tank, electric awning, power jacks/stabilizers, etc. Don't assume that everything will work. You might be surprised and just because it is new, it probably isn't "perfect". For various reasons, people seem to have a lot of trouble with the fridge and the HW tank.
Do you know where your water pump is? How to work your remote (if you have one)? Your TV set and antenna? Where all of the pull valves are for your holding tanks? Where your converter is? Breakers and fuses?

You're not a novice so you should have a pretty good idea about camping supplies to bring with you such as tools, spare fuses, and the like.
